1 //===- IndirectCallPromotion.cpp - Optimizations based on value profiling -===//
2 //
3 // Part of the LLVM Project, under the Apache License v2.0 with LLVM Exceptions.
4 // See https://llvm.org/LICENSE.txt for license information.
5 // SPDX-License-Identifier: Apache-2.0 WITH LLVM-exception
6 //
7 //===----------------------------------------------------------------------===//
8 //
9 // This file implements the transformation that promotes indirect calls to
10 // conditional direct calls when the indirect-call value profile metadata is
11 // available.
12 //
13 //===----------------------------------------------------------------------===//

156 // Indirect-call promotion heuristic. The direct targets are sorted based on
157 // the count. Stop at the first target that is not promoted.
158 std::vector<IndirectCallPromoter::PromotionCandidate>
159 IndirectCallPromoter::getPromotionCandidatesForCallSite(
160     const CallBase &CB, const ArrayRef<InstrProfValueData> &ValueDataRef,
161     uint64_t TotalCount, uint32_t NumCandidates) {
162   std::vector<PromotionCandidate> Ret;
163 
164   LLVM_DEBUG(dbgs() << " \nWork on callsite #" << NumOfPGOICallsites << CB
165                     << " Num_targets: " << ValueDataRef.size()
166                     << " Num_candidates: " << NumCandidates << "\n");
167   NumOfPGOICallsites++;
168   if (ICPCSSkip != 0 && NumOfPGOICallsites <= ICPCSSkip) {
169     LLVM_DEBUG(dbgs() << " Skip: User options.\n");
170     return Ret;
171   }
172 
173   for (uint32_t I = 0; I < NumCandidates; I++) {
174     uint64_t Count = ValueDataRef[I].Count;
175     assert(Count <= TotalCount);
176     (void)TotalCount;
177     uint64_t Target = ValueDataRef[I].Value;
178     LLVM_DEBUG(dbgs() << " Candidate " << I << " Count=" << Count
179                       << "  Target_func: " << Target << "\n");
180 
181     if (ICPInvokeOnly && isa<CallInst>(CB)) {
182       LLVM_DEBUG(dbgs() << " Not promote: User options.\n");
183       ORE.emit([&]() {
184         return OptimizationRemarkMissed(DEBUG_TYPE, "UserOptions", &CB)
185                << " Not promote: User options";
186       });
187       break;
188     }
189     if (ICPCallOnly && isa<InvokeInst>(CB)) {
190       LLVM_DEBUG(dbgs() << " Not promote: User option.\n");
191       ORE.emit([&]() {
192         return OptimizationRemarkMissed(DEBUG_TYPE, "UserOptions", &CB)
193                << " Not promote: User options";
194       });
195       break;
196     }
197     if (ICPCutOff != 0 && NumOfPGOICallPromotion >= ICPCutOff) {
198       LLVM_DEBUG(dbgs() << " Not promote: Cutoff reached.\n");
199       ORE.emit([&]() {
200         return OptimizationRemarkMissed(DEBUG_TYPE, "CutOffReached", &CB)
201                << " Not promote: Cutoff reached";
202       });
203       break;
204     }
205 
206     // Don't promote if the symbol is not defined in the module. This avoids
207     // creating a reference to a symbol that doesn't exist in the module
208     // This can happen when we compile with a sample profile collected from
209     // one binary but used for another, which may have profiled targets that
210     // aren't used in the new binary. We might have a declaration initially in
211     // the case where the symbol is globally dead in the binary and removed by
212     // ThinLTO.
213     Function *TargetFunction = Symtab->getFunction(Target);
214     if (TargetFunction == nullptr || TargetFunction->isDeclaration()) {
215       LLVM_DEBUG(dbgs() << " Not promote: Cannot find the target\n");
216       ORE.emit([&]() {
217         return OptimizationRemarkMissed(DEBUG_TYPE, "UnableToFindTarget", &CB)
218                << "Cannot promote indirect call: target with md5sum "
219                << ore::NV("target md5sum", Target) << " not found";
220       });
221       break;
222     }
223 
224     const char *Reason = nullptr;
225     if (!isLegalToPromote(CB, TargetFunction, &Reason)) {
226       using namespace ore;
227 
228       ORE.emit([&]() {
229         return OptimizationRemarkMissed(DEBUG_TYPE, "UnableToPromote", &CB)
230                << "Cannot promote indirect call to "
231                << NV("TargetFunction", TargetFunction) << " with count of "
232                << NV("Count", Count) << ": " << Reason;
233       });
234       break;
235     }
236 
237     Ret.push_back(PromotionCandidate(TargetFunction, Count));
238     TotalCount -= Count;
239   }
240   return Ret;
241 }
242 
243 CallBase &llvm::pgo::promoteIndirectCall(CallBase &CB, Function *DirectCallee,
244                                          uint64_t Count, uint64_t TotalCount,
245                                          bool AttachProfToDirectCall,
246                                          OptimizationRemarkEmitter *ORE) {
247 
248   uint64_t ElseCount = TotalCount - Count;
249   uint64_t MaxCount = (Count >= ElseCount ? Count : ElseCount);
250   uint64_t Scale = calculateCountScale(MaxCount);
251   MDBuilder MDB(CB.getContext());
252   MDNode *BranchWeights = MDB.createBranchWeights(
253       scaleBranchCount(Count, Scale), scaleBranchCount(ElseCount, Scale));
254 
255   CallBase &NewInst =
256       promoteCallWithIfThenElse(CB, DirectCallee, BranchWeights);
257 
258   if (AttachProfToDirectCall) {
259     MDBuilder MDB(NewInst.getContext());
260     NewInst.setMetadata(
261         LLVMContext::MD_prof,
262         MDB.createBranchWeights({static_cast<uint32_t>(Count)}));
263   }
264 
265   using namespace ore;
266 
267   if (ORE)
268     ORE->emit([&]() {
269       return OptimizationRemark(DEBUG_TYPE, "Promoted", &CB)
270              << "Promote indirect call to " << NV("DirectCallee", DirectCallee)
271              << " with count " << NV("Count", Count) << " out of "
272              << NV("TotalCount", TotalCount);
273     });
274   return NewInst;
275 }

295 // Traverse all the indirect-call callsite and get the value profile
296 // annotation to perform indirect-call promotion.
297 bool IndirectCallPromoter::processFunction(ProfileSummaryInfo *PSI) {
298   bool Changed = false;
299   ICallPromotionAnalysis ICallAnalysis;
300   for (auto *CB : findIndirectCalls(F)) {
301     uint32_t NumVals, NumCandidates;
302     uint64_t TotalCount;
303     auto ICallProfDataRef = ICallAnalysis.getPromotionCandidatesForInstruction(
304         CB, NumVals, TotalCount, NumCandidates);
305     if (!NumCandidates ||
306         (PSI && PSI->hasProfileSummary() && !PSI->isHotCount(TotalCount)))
307       continue;
308     auto PromotionCandidates = getPromotionCandidatesForCallSite(
309         *CB, ICallProfDataRef, TotalCount, NumCandidates);
310     uint32_t NumPromoted = tryToPromote(*CB, PromotionCandidates, TotalCount);
311     if (NumPromoted == 0)
312       continue;
313 
314     Changed = true;
315     // Adjust the MD.prof metadata. First delete the old one.
316     CB->setMetadata(LLVMContext::MD_prof, nullptr);
317     // If all promoted, we don't need the MD.prof metadata.
318     if (TotalCount == 0 || NumPromoted == NumVals)
319       continue;
320     // Otherwise we need update with the un-promoted records back.
321     annotateValueSite(*F.getParent(), *CB, ICallProfDataRef.slice(NumPromoted),
322                       TotalCount, IPVK_IndirectCallTarget, NumCandidates);
323   }
324   return Changed;
325 }
